New PEEP Group Programme – Bookings Open Now!
We're excited to announce that bookings are now open for our PEEP Group at South Bristol Children's Centres. PEEP is a group that focuses on strengthening the bond between parents/carers and children whilst promoting early learning through stories, songs and play. We...
